Valid RPM Macros
Here are the definitions for some common specfile macros as they are defined on Fedora 11 (rpm-4.7.0-1.fc11). For definitions of more macros, examine the output of "rpm --showrc
". To see the expanded definition of a macro use the command rpm --eval "%{macro}"
. Note that neither command will take into account macros defined inside specfiles, but both will take into account macros defined in your ~/.rpmmacros
file and macros defined on the command line.
Keep in mind that some of these macros may evaluate differently on older Fedora or EPEL releases.
Macros mimicking autoconf variables
%{_sysconfdir} /etc %{_prefix} /usr %{_exec_prefix} %{_prefix} %{_bindir} %{_exec_prefix}/bin %{_lib} lib (lib64 on 64bit systems) %{_libdir} %{_exec_prefix}/%{_lib} %{_libexecdir} %{_exec_prefix}/libexec %{_sbindir} %{_exec_prefix}/sbin %{_sharedstatedir} /var/lib %{_datadir} %{_prefix}/share %{_includedir} %{_prefix}/include %{_oldincludedir} /usr/include %{_infodir} /usr/share/info %{_mandir} /usr/share/man %{_localstatedir} /var %{_initddir} %{_sysconfdir}/rc.d/init.d
Other macros and variables for paths
These macros should be used for paths that are not covered by the macros mimicking autoconf variables. The %{_buildroot}
macro or the $RPM_BUILD_ROOT
variable is the directory that should be assumed to be the root file system when installing files. Is is used as the value for the DESTDIR
variable.
%{_var} /var %{_tmppath} %{_var}/tmp %{_usr} /usr %{_usrsrc} %{_usr}/src %{_docdir} %{_datadir}/doc %{_buildroot} %{_buildrootdir}/%{name}-%{version}-%{release} $RPM_BUILD_ROOT %{_buildroot}
Build flags macros and variables
These macros should be used as flags for the compiler or linker.
%{_global_cflags} -O2 -g -pipe %{optflags} %{__global_cflags} -m32 -march=i386 -mtune=pentium4 # if redhat-rpm-config is installed $RPM_OPT_FLAGS %{optflags}
RPM directory macros
The macros are usually used with rpmbuild --define
to specify which directories rpmbuild should use, it is unusual to use them within SPEC files.
%{_topdir} %{getenv:HOME}/rpmbuild %{_builddir} %{_topdir}/BUILD %{_rpmdir} %{_topdir}/RPMS %{_sourcedir} %{_topdir}/SOURCES %{_specdir} %{_topdir}/SPECS %{_srcrpmdir} %{_topdir}/SRPMS %{_buildrootdir} %{_topdir}/BUILDROOT
